4. To the Maxi

One of the hottest styles of the season is the maxi dress. These long, flowing floor-length dresses are super comfy and epitomize the essence of summer chic. Maxi dresses work well for many shapes and sizes (even if you’re expecting) and come in strapless, sleeveless and ¾- sleeved versions. While the maxi dress looks chic and sleek on those rare nights out, they also work as day dresses when you pair them with more casual shoes and accessories. Plus, your maxi dress can double as a stylish swimsuit cover up. Maxi dress by Susan Monaco.
